Description | The Pastime Club of Marshall is the first club in Calhoun County as listed in Peter Morris' Baseball Fever. The Red, White and Blue Club is also listed. Marshall MI (current pop. about 7,500) is about 100 miles W of Detroit and about 35 miles E of Kalamazoo. |
Sources | Morris, "Baseball Fever" p. 52 |
